Renovated two family flat in Detroit's Atkinson Avenue Historic District, a 1916 duplex built at 3,158 square feet, one street south of Boston-Edison's mansions. The house still carries its original bones: an arched passage between the dining and living rooms, a brick fireplace with a painted mantel, hot water radiator heat, and refinished hardwood floors throughout. Atkinson filled in between 1915 and 1929, right alongside the construction of Henry Ford Hospital a few blocks south, and drew a professional crowd of doctors, ministers, bankers, and real estate agents. Ty Cobb lived on the street. So did Edgar Guest, Michigan's only poet laureate and a newspaper columnist read across the country in his day.
